- What were some data you analyzed this week and how did it help inform your instructional decisions? I noticed that some students struggled with initial sounds and I used a phonics extension activity to practice initial sounds using picture cards.
- What is one piece of advice you can share with other student teachers? Be prepared for all lessons every day to ensure your readiness for the day. This will make you feel more confident when teaching the lesson.
